Dollywood is Dolly Parton's themepark named after her with lots of rides and attractions.
Here are some rides and attractions:
Daredevil Falls    

Only a real daredevil will venture into an abandoned logging camp for a one-of-a-kind boat expedition. If you're up to the challenge, let our adventurous guides help you navigate your way through some close calls with the bears and the old left-behind lumber machinery. But, just when you catch your breath, your boat careens over a waterfall down a 60-foot drop at a heart-racing 60 mph!

2007 Season Dates:   March 31 - October 28, 2007


Building or Area of Park: Craftsman's Valley
Minimum Height Requirement: 42 inches
This is an Outdoor attraction.
Tennessee Tornado    

What happens when a mighty twister sweeps through an old Tennessee Mining Company? Locals say the swirling winds twisted ore into what we now call the Tennessee Tornado. A force of nature all its own, this triple spiral-looping coaster makes you feel like you've landed inside a funnel cloud as you zoom down a 128-foot drop through an actual mountain at speeds of 70 mph. It's enough to make local weather forecasters issue a "Tennessee Tornado Warning!"

2007 Season Dates:   March 31 - December 30, 2007
Special Safety Restrictions: This ride may not operate in cold or inclement weather.

Building or Area of Park: Craftsman's Valley
Minimum Height Requirement: 48 inches
This is an Outdoor attraction.
The Thunderhead

An old sawmill once moved lumber out of the mountains at Thunderhead Gap. Wood is still the focus, but now the operation known as the Thunderhead is the wildest ride in the woods! Carefully situated between two mountains, this massive wooden coaster stands tall among the mighty trees and takes advantage of the area's rough and tumble terrain to create a daring ride featuring a 100-foot drop and a top speed of 55 mph.

2007 Season Dates:   March 31 - December 30, 2007
Special Safety Restrictions: This ride may not operate in cold or inclement weather.   Please be aware that The Thunderhead is a turbulent ride. To ensure the safety of our guests, all passengers must be seated in one seat with the seat belt fastened and the lap bar in its locked position. If the ride operator is unable to secure the lap bar in the locked position, you will not be permitted to ride The Thunderhead. If in doubt, please use the test seat at the entrance to the queue line.
